YĆkoso! My name is Shava for all purposes, and I am Raven's Number 2. I'd like to be the first to welcome you, again, to Aisuru Nippon's blog. What started out as an idea to make money for anime conventions and cosplays has turned into something much more; this is the beginning of a business venture. Aisuru Nippon means "To Love Japan", and everyone involved in what I like to call the AN Project loves Japanese culture, which includes fashion, food, music, and other media. Right now, we are doing our best to focus on fashion. Within the next five years, we hope that Aisuru Nippon can grow into something huge. With your help, we can.
We plan on starting small, with lolita top hats and headdress, nail sets, and props for cosplays.
